Before diving into the differences, it’s important to recognize that both joint boxes and junction boxes serve significant roles in electrical systems. They are designed to facilitate the safe and organized connection of electrical wiring. However, their applications and functionalities differ markedly.
A junction box is primarily used as a protective enclosure that houses electrical connections. It allows you to connect multiple wires coming from different sources, protecting these connections from environmental factors and accidental contact. Junction boxes are essential in situations where the electrical circuit needs to branch out, such as ceilings, walls, or outdoor installations.
On the other hand, a joint box is often utilized to join two or more cables or conductors together. Unlike a junction box, it typically serves a more specific purpose: facilitating the continuity of the electrical circuit. Joint boxes are commonly found in scenarios where cables need to be spliced, ensuring a seamless connection between different cable runs.
Understanding when and how to use these two types of boxes is key to avoiding potential installation errors. Let’s explore common situations for each.
If you’re planning to connect several circuits or wires within a specific area, a junction box is the ideal choice. They’re commonly installed in residential settings for light fixtures, switches, and other electrical devices that require multiple wires connected in one location. The added protection ensures that these connections remain secure and insulated from moisture or debris.
In contrast, if your project involves extending existing cables or splicing wires together, a joint box is the better option. This type of box is often used in underground applications or in commercial installations where cables may need to be modified. A joint box will help maintain the integrity of the circuit while allowing for necessary adjustments.
Many end customers face challenges when trying to select the appropriate box for their project. Here are some key considerations:
Both junction and joint boxes must meet electrical codes to ensure safety. End users should verify that any box they purchase is compliant with local regulations. Improper installation can lead to electrical fires and hazards, so investing in high-quality, code-compliant products is essential.
Another common concern is accessibility for future maintenance. Junction boxes allow for easy access to electrical connections, making repairs or adjustments straightforward. Joint boxes, while essential for specific tasks, can sometimes make future maintenance more complicated if not installed correctly. It’s prudent to plan placements wisely for long-term usability.
